Consulting.us
The U.S. maintained its top spot on PwC’s aerospace manufacturing attractiveness index, while Washington remained the most attractive U.S. state for aerospace manufacturing. The consulting firm’s annual index ranks countries and states based on cost, economy, infrastructure, labor, industry, tax policy and geopolitical risk.

PR Newswire
Economic activity in the manufacturing sector contracted in December, and the overall economy grew for the 128th consecutive month, say the nation’s supply executives in the latest Manufacturing ISM® Report On Business®. The December PMI registered 47.2%, a decrease of 0.9 percentage points from the November reading of 48.1%. This is the PMI’s lowest reading since June 2009, when it registered 46.3%.

Forbes
The biggest maker of chassis, the trailers that handle the over-the-road portion of container intermodal shipping, is working on more modest but still dramatic changes. CIE Manufacturing, Inc. (formerly CIMC Intermodal Equipment), headquartered in South Gate, California, has already revolutionized the business by introducing laser cutting, robotic welding, and powder coating to their manufacturing processes.
